实践经验:在Windows系统中修改host文件的建议和技巧

在Windows系统中修改host文件是一项常见的操作,它允许用户在绕过域名解析的情况下直接访问特定的网站或服务器。对于开发人员、系统管理员或网络爱好者来说,掌握修改host文件的技巧是非常重要的。本文将分享一些实践经验,帮助您更好地理解和应用host文件修改。

为什么要修改host文件?

在正常情况下,当我们在浏览器中输入一个域名时,操作系统会先去查询DNS服务器获取对应的IP地址,然后才能建立与该域名的连接。然而,有时我们希望绕过DNS解析,直接将某个域名映射到指定的IP地址。这种情况下,修改host文件就派上了用场。

host文件是一个文本文件,位于Windows系统的系统目录下,路径为CWindowsSystem32driversetchosts。它可以被用来在本地计算机上设置一个固定的IP和对应的域名,从而绕过DNS解析直接定位到指定的服务器。通过修改host文件,我们可以实现一些有用的功能,比如:

  • 在网站迁移期间,可以在本地预览新网站的效果。
  • 测试网站的不同分支或版本。
  • 屏蔽一些广告或不受欢迎的网站。
  • 在内网环境中定制域名到特定IP的映射。

修改host文件的步骤

下面是在Windows系统中修改host文件的步骤:

  1. 以管理员身份运行文本编辑器。右键点击文本编辑器的快捷方式,选择“以管理员身份运行”。
  2. 打开host文件。在文本编辑器中,点击“文件”菜单,选择“打开”,然后在文件名输入框中输入“CWindowsSystem32driversetchosts”,点击“确定”。
  3. 编辑host文件。在host文件中,每个条目都以IP地址开头,然后是一个或多个域名,域名之间用空格或制表符分隔。如果您要添加一个新的映射,请在文件的末尾添加一行,以IP地址开头,接着是域名。
  4. 保存修改。在编辑完host文件后,点击“文件”菜单,选择“保存”或“保存所有”。确保您有相应的权限保存修改。

注意:在修改host文件时,每个条目占据一行,以“#”开头的行表示注释,系统会忽略这些行。如果您要取消某个映射,可以注释掉相应的行或删除它。

一些实用的技巧

下面是一些在修改host文件时的实用技巧:

  • 备份原始的host文件。在修改host文件之前,建议先备份原始的host文件,以便出现问题时可以还原。
  • 使用自定义的域名。您可以在host文件中添加自定义的域名,映射到目标IP地址。这对于本地测试和开发非常有用。
  • 定期更新host文件。由于网络环境的变化,一些域名可能会被更新或更改。定期更新host文件可以保持映射的准确性。
  • 注意权限问题。在修改host文件时,确保您有足够的权限进行修改和保存。

总结

通过掌握在Windows系统中修改host文件的技巧,我们可以灵活地定制域名与IP地址的映射,实现一些有用的功能。在实际应用中,需要注意备份原始的host文件,并注意权限问题。同时,定期更新host文件可以保持映射的准确性。希望本文提供的建议和技巧对您在Windows系统中修改host文件时有所帮助。

未经允许不得转载:VPS主机测评 » 实践经验:在Windows系统中修改host文件的建议和技巧